The Isle La Motte Selectboard approved a purchasing policy and awarded two roadwork contracts to Ember's Garden LLC: $5,550 for the Turner–Dale project and $4,200 for the West Shore Road project; the company must supply state-required budget spreadsheets.

The Isle La Motte Selectboard voted on June 4 to adopt a final purchasing policy and to award two local roadwork contracts to Ember's Garden LLC. Peter Brzozowy, chair, made the motion to accept the purchasing policy; Mary Catherine Graziano seconded it and the board approved it unanimously.

At the same meeting the board reviewed bids for two road projects. The Turner–Dale project was awarded to Ember's Garden LLC for $5,550.00 after a question-and-answer period; the company will provide a detailed budget and the state-required spreadsheet. The Selectboard also accepted Ember's Garden LLC's bid of $4,200.00 for the New West Shore Road work. Board members noted that the town may incur additional costs for asphalt repairs and that road closures will be publicized to residents and the USPS prior to work.

Pat Treckman and Peter Brzozowy participated in the motions to award the contracts during the agenda item. Ember's Garden LLC was asked to deliver an itemized budget and conform to state documentation requirements before work begins. The board recorded that both awards passed “all in favor,” with formal budgets to follow.

The board returned other procurement and budget questions to staff to ensure line-item reporting and to verify any town expenditures for packing, filling holes, and asphalt repairs. Closure notices and the contractor's schedule will be shared with residents once finalized.
